Title: Disclosure of Estimated Ad Valorem Taxes

Summary

Disclosure of Estimated Ad Valorem Taxes; Defining the terms “listing platform” and “property”; requiring that certain property listings include estimated ad valorem taxes; requiring the Department of Revenue to maintain on its website a table of links to each county’s property appraiser’s homepage and tax estimator; requiring the department to develop a formula that may be used by listing platforms to calculate the estimated ad valorem taxes; requiring the department to annually develop a countywide aggregate average millage rate for each county for use by listing platforms, etc.
